IIT Kanpur
IIT Kanpur Logo

Computer System Security 
offered by IIT Kanpur

  • Public/Government Institute
  • Estd. 1959

Computer System Security
 at 
IIT Kanpur 
Overview

Learn about the Android vs. ioS security model, threat models, information tracking, rootkits, Threats in mobile applications

Duration

16 hours

Total fee

4,237

Mode of learning

Online

Credential

Certificate

Computer System Security
 at 
IIT Kanpur 
Highlights

  • Earn a certificate of completion from E & ICT Academy, IIT Kanpur
Details Icon

Computer System Security
 at 
IIT Kanpur 
Course details

Who should do this course?
  • For professional graduate/post-graduate courses related to computer science or Information Technology
  • For computer science and engineering teachers/faculties
  • For IT professionals in the application development domain
What are the course deliverables?
  • Discover software bugs that pose cybersecurity threats
  • Discover cyber-attack scenarios to web browsers, and web servers
  • Discover and explain cybersecurity holes in standard networking protocols
  • Discover and explain mobile software bugs posing cybersecurity threats
  • Articulate the urgent need for cybersecurity in critical computer systems, networks
  • Articulate the well-known cyberattack incidents, explain the attack scenarios
More about this course
  • This course covers the fundamental concepts of Cyber Security and Cyber Defense. The course will cover Software and System Security, in which, you will learn about control hijacking attacks, which includes buffer overflow, integer overflow, bypassing browser, and memory protection
  • Get some knowledge of what is Sandboxing and Isolation, what are the tools and techniques for writing robust application software
  • Learn about what are the security vulnerability detection tools, and techniques which include program analysis (static, concolic, and dynamic analysis)
  • The course will cover Network Security & Web Security, in which you will learn about Security Issues in TCP/IP, which includes TCP, DNS, Routing (Topics such as basic problems of security in TCP/IP, IPsec, BGP Security, DNS Cache poisoning, etc), Network Defense tools such as Firewalls, Intrusion Detection, Filtering
Read more

Computer System Security
 at 
IIT Kanpur 
Curriculum

Computer System Security Introduction

Introduction

Interview with Prof.Sandeep Shukla CSE IIT kanpur

What is computer security and what to learn?

Learning objectives

Sample Attacks

The Marketplace for vulnerabilities

Error 404 Hacking digital India part 1 chase

Module 01

Control Hijacking

More Control Hijacking attacks integer overflow

More Control Hijacking attacks format string vulnerabilities

Defense against Control Hijacking - Platform Defenses

Defense against Control Hijacking - Run-time Defenses

Advanced Control Hijacking attacks

Module 02

Confidentiality Policies

Confinement Principle

Detour Unix user IDs process IDs and privileges

More on confinement techniques

System call interposition

Error 404 digital Hacking in India part 2 chase

Module 03

VM based isolation

Confinement principle

Software fault isolation

Rootkits

Intrusion Detection Systems

Module 04

Secure architecture principles isolation and leas

Access Control Concepts

Are you sure you have never been hacked Sandeep Shukla

Unix and windows access control summary

Other issues in access control

Introduction to browser isolation

Module 05

Web security landscape

Web security definitions goals and threat models

HTTP content rendering

Browser isolation

Security interface

Cookies frames and frame busting

Module 06

Major web server threats

Cross site request forgery

Cross site scripting

Defenses and protections against XSS

Finding vulnerabilities

Secure development

Module 07

Basic cryptography

Public key cryptography

RSA public key crypto

Digital signature Hash functions

Public key distribution

Real world protocols

Basic terminologies

Email security certificates

Transport Layer security TLS

IP security

DNS security

Module 08

Internet infrastructure

Basic security problems

Routing security

DNS revisited

Summary of weaknesses of internet security

Link layer connectivity and TCP IP connectivity

Packet filtering firewall

Intrusion detection

Concluding remarks

Computer System Security
 at 
IIT Kanpur 
Entry Requirements

Eligibility criteriaUp Arrow Icon

Other courses offered by IIT Kanpur

129
– / –
– / –
– / –
View Other 161 CoursesRight Arrow Icon

Computer System Security
 at 
IIT Kanpur 
Students Ratings & Reviews

4.8/5
Verified Icon9 Ratings
S
Sumit kada
Computer System Security
Offered by IIT Kanpur - Indian Institute of Technology
5
Learning Experience: The overall experience is so good
Faculty: Our faculty is good Basically we learnt how to block malware and protect our computer.
Reviewed on 16 Mar 2023Read More
Thumbs Up IconThumbs Down Icon
S
Satyam Kumar
Computer System Security
Offered by IIT Kanpur - Indian Institute of Technology
4
Learning Experience: During this b.tech I have done the computer System Security course from IIT Kanpur on tha online platform and my experience is good in this course I have good knowledge in this course
Faculty: Tha faculty is good and give his best experience This course is related to cyber attack and give information and knowledge to cyber attack and how to be secure from the cyber attack
Reviewed on 18 Dec 2022Read More
Thumbs Up IconThumbs Down Icon
P
Piyush Anand
Computer System Security
Offered by IIT Kanpur - Indian Institute of Technology
5
Learning Experience: Good
Faculty: Good Good
Course Support: Good
Reviewed on 18 Dec 2022Read More
Thumbs Up IconThumbs Down Icon
A
Aqib Khan
Computer System Security
Offered by IIT Kanpur - Indian Institute of Technology
5
Learning Experience: The overall experience was good. I have learnt so many skills about computer system and make a good knowledge of that
Faculty: The overall faculty was good. The way of their teaching was very nice The course was of divided into many parts and every part there was assessment which gives me more confidence
Course Support: Not yet
Reviewed on 11 Sep 2022Read More
Thumbs Up IconThumbs Down Icon
A
Ankit Singh
Computer System Security
Offered by IIT Kanpur - Indian Institute of Technology
4
Learning Experience: As increasing demand for cyber security , so learnings cyber security technology is fun so Learning it from ICT ACADEMY IIT KANPUR is great and full of fun!
Faculty: Faculty was great Yeah every week there is a small assignment of what you have learned in the week
Course Support: No i have learned it as a skill during my college time.
Reviewed on 12 Aug 2022Read More
Thumbs Up IconThumbs Down Icon
View All 5 ReviewsRight Arrow Icon
qna

Computer System Security
 at 
IIT Kanpur 

Student Forum

chatAnything you would want to ask experts?
Write here...